Pull Request Overview
This PR implements a comprehensive FML (FHIR Mapping Language) syntax validation endpoint with detailed error reporting. The implementation adds syntax validation capabilities to the core library and exposes them through REST API and MCP interfaces, providing developers with precise error messages including line and column information for debugging FML content.
Key changes implemented:
- Added syntax validation with detailed error detection and warning system
- Implemented REST API endpoint
/api/v1/fml/validate-syntaxwith FHIR-compliant responses - Added MCP tool
validate-fml-syntaxfor programmatic integration

Implements comprehensive FML (FHIR Mapping Language) syntax validation endpoint as requested in the issue. This provides developers with detailed syntax error messages including line and column information for debugging FML content without requiring full compilation.
Implementation
The syntax validation leverages the existing FML tokenizer and parser infrastructure from the codebase to provide comprehensive validation with detailed error reporting:

Examples
Valid FML Response
{ "resourceType": "OperationOutcome", "issue": [{ "severity": "information", "code": "informational", "diagnostics": "FML syntax is valid" }] }Invalid FML Response
{ "resourceType": "OperationOutcome", "issue": [{ "severity": "error", "code": "invalid", "diagnostics": "FML content must start with a map declaration", "location": ["line 1, column 1"] }] }Testing
